@charset "utf-8";
/* CSS Document */

#galeria_ { width: 100%; margin: 20% auto; }
#galeria { margin:10px 0 0 0;width: 600px;}

* {margin: 0; padding: 0;}

.slide {  }

.box { position:relative;  max-width: 184px; min-height: 180px; background: #fff;  }

.box img { }

h2 { color: #666; font: bold 0.7em Tahoma; width: 100%; padding: 10px 0 10px 0;   
 }



.oferta1 { background: url(../img/oferta1.png) 0 0 no-repeat;
 width: 127px; height: 92px;
 position:absolute; 
 right: 0; top: 0;
 z-index: 100;
}



.oferta2 { background: url(../img/oferta2.png) 0 0 no-repeat;
 width: 127px; height: 92px;
 position:absolute; 
 right: 0; top: 0;
 z-index: 100;
}

.oferta3 { background: url(../img/oferta3.png) 0 0 no-repeat;
 width: 127px; height: 92px;
 position:absolute; 
 right: 0; top: 0;
 z-index: 100;
}

.oferta1 p,  .oferta3 p  { color: #fff; font:bold 12px  Tahoma;
float: right; padding: 2px 3px 3px 0; margin-top: 6px; width: 45px; text-align:center;
}

.oferta2 p { color: #fff; font:bold 12px  Tahoma;  
float: right; padding: 4px 3px 3px 0; margin-top: 3px; width: 62px; text-align:center;
}


.contenthover {  display:block; padding: 10px; border: 1px dotted #ccc; border-width: 0 1px 0 1px; min-height: 220px; }
.contenthover h3 { color:#666; font: bold 11px  Tahoma!important;  margin:0 0 10px 0;}
.contenthover p { margin:0 0 10px 0; line-height:16px!important; padding:0; font:normal 11px  Tahoma; color: #666; }
.contenthover a.mybutton { display:block; width: 80px; margin: 12px auto 0; text-align:center; padding:3px 3px; background:#666; color:#fff; -moz-border-radius: 0px; -webkit-border-radius: 0px; border-radius: 0px; text-decoration: none; }
.contenthover a.mybutton:hover { background:#000; }

